So I have been brewing for a while now, and in over 20 batches, have had zero bottle bombs. That was until this last wednesday. My roommate and I were en route to the Wanee festival in Florida, and needless to say the car was loaded with homebrew for us and our friends to enjoy during the weekend. We had so much in fact, that the last 12 pack had to go on the floorboard in between my legs in the passenger side seat. We were probably 4 hours down the road, when all of a sudden a massive bang goes off in the car. I look down to my feet and what do I see but shards of glass lying on top of the box of beer, and beer starting to flow onto the floorboard. I told my roommate/driver/other half of our beer operation that I think we had our first bottle bomb. He looks in his lap, and there is a silver dollar sized piece of glass just sitting there. All in all, our very first bottle bomb happened no more than a foot and a half from my nuts, and we were in an inclosed space. Luckily, i had folded down and tucked in the flaps on the box which helped to contain the fragments. Still pretty unbelievable that so much glass came out the tiny hole in the top of the box with that being done. It was also, luckily the only one to go off, and the other 60 or so beers were fine. We came to the conclusion that it probably had to do with the bottle shaking in the car, and changes in air pressure and temp as we had left from Asheville and at the moment of the incendent were around Macon GA.
